Amaco Shino Chai Gloss develops glossy cream, orange and brown tones whose balance and intensity shift with the thickness of the applied glaze after firing.

Chai Gloss reveals more of its warm rust-brown base where it is applied thinly. Heavier areas develop fuller cream, orange and brown tones. Texture further emphasizes the color variation, while the fired surface remains glossy.

Amaco Shino

Amaco Shino glazes are inspired by the humble earthiness of tea ceremony bowls. In oxidation firings, they produce a rich, high-iron surface reminiscent of reduction-fired glazes. They enhance both textured and smooth clay surfaces and are suitable for white and red clay bodies.

The Gloss and Matte versions can be blended to create intermediate levels of sheen. The glazes can also be layered with Amaco Potter's Choice glazes to produce more dynamic, complex surfaces.
